2022 Rock of Ages Camp Scholarship Awarded!

We are very pleased to announce the 2022 recipient of the Rock of Ages Camp Scholarship is Rylan Gonczy. 

Rylan is an avid young curler and member of the Little Rocks Blue Group which he attends every Sunday throughout the curling season.  He is enthusiastic about learning and has shown dedication to improvement and true enjoyment of playing our game.  Rylan was humble in his acceptance of the scholarship and says he still can't believe he gets to go to Alberta Rocks camp!  His family couldn't be more happy for him.  We know Rylan will thrive at the Alberta Rocks camp this summer, and return next season to share his experiences with other young curlers.  Congratulations Rylan!  Have fun at camp!

The Rock of Ages Camp Scholarship (RoCS) is offered by the St. Albert 50+ Mixed Curling League, with funds being raised through internal initiatives with the assistance of local community members.  We are very pleased to have the Canadian Brewhouse join us in presenting the inaugural award for 2022.

This annual scholarship is seen as a way for the St. Albert 50+ Mixed Curling League - our ‘senior’ curlers - to give back to the game and to share our love for the sport of curling with the younger members of our club. Through our discussions around the creation of a youth award, we agreed that the success of the Alberta Rocks Junior Curling Camps in creating an experience for young curlers to develop a deeper love of the sport of curling, made it a perfect means to accomplish our purpose. 

The RoCS award will be presented annually to a deserving youth member of the St. Albert Curling Club who demonstrates enthusiasm, dedication and willingness to share their love of the game with others. While the idea of this award has been floating around for a few years, with the cancellation of the Alberta Rocks Junior Summer Camps due to COVID, 2022 is our first opportunity to award the Scholarship and send our first young member to camp in August. 

All members of the Little Rocks Blue & Gold groups aged 11-15 were invited to complete an online application this year, expressing why they want to attend camp, what they expect to get from attending, and even who their favourite curler is. Applications were reviewed by club staff, coaches and youth program volunteers to select our first Rock of Ages Camp Scholarship recipient.

As a side benefit of the new RoCS award, we hope to raise awareness of curling in the community, in particular the junior and senior opportunities to participate. The Alberta Rocks Curling Camps have been a tradition in our province for over 25 years. These four-day summer camps, which are delivered by highly qualified and caring instructors, provide young athletes with the opportunity to develop their skills, make new friendships and a deeper love for the sport of Curling. All areas of the athlete development are covered including technical, tactical, physiological and physical training.  It's so much fun, on and off the ice!
